Problem with the floor vents on my E320.

I did a search but was unable to come up with anything on my own. My 1997 E320 doesn't seem to blow heat at the vents by the centre console that blow towards your feet. I usually have it set at auto, but even using the manual controls on the climate control, it does not seem to adjust the flapper to direct heat towards your feet. Then after leaving the car for a while sometimes, it will work fine. It has not been to bad lately 0 degress Celsius, but when it drops down to -15 it gets pretty cold on the feet.

Any ideas,
